The Rise of Home Insemination Kits: Affordable, Accessible, and Discreet
Traditionally, assisted reproductive technologies required visits to clinics and expensive procedures. However, MakeAMom, a pioneer in at-home insemination kits, is disrupting that status quo. Their product line includes the CryoBaby, Impregnator, and BabyMaker kits, each specifically designed to accommodate different fertility challenges such as low motility sperm or sensitivities like vaginismus.
- Cost Efficiency: Unlike disposable insemination tools, MakeAMom’s kits are reusable, making them a financially savvy solution for those navigating fertility treatments on a budget.
- Privacy & Convenience: Kits arrive in plain packaging with no identifying information, catering to the need for discretion and comfort.
- Success Rate: Impressively, MakeAMom boasts a 67% average success rate among users. This strikes a chord for individuals and couples seeking effective, home-based solutions without breaking the bank.
